I've been in this as long as you guys. I was crazy excited about the Chaos Space Marines codex that came out far later than I would have liked (I had a chaos army running out of the Codex Imperialis for a long time).

I found it most interesting to read the designer logs from (I believe) Andy Chambers. GW's designers didn't know what to do with Chaos, and the Imperialis list had every sort of Daemon, Beastman and Cultist and stuff. The 2nd ed Codex was the first time they really focused on the Space Marines, and gave additional background (sometimes contradicting previous fluff) for every original traitor legion.

It was glorious.

And Abaddon wasn't short back then. Which I don't get- Ragnar Blackmane is older than him (actually end of Rogue Trader days) and his mini is still massive.

Thanks. I find the airbrush OSL doesn't look very much like the mini is actually being lit by the object. Really, because most of the time they end up lighting spots that would definitely be shadowed from the light source.

Yea airbrush OSL works in reverse actually when you think about it. The airbrush itself is what is projecting the light(color spray) rather then the surface you are aiming at, which is why it so often looks awful and cheap, to do it correctly with an airbrush is no easier then doing it by hand since you need to try to shoot from the object that is lit and generally need a fine needle from something like a Sotar 20/20.
